Advanced endovascular techniques for thoracic and abdominal aortic dissections.
T Kölbel1, H Diener, A Larena-Avellaneda
1Department for Vascular Medicine, University Heart Center, Hamburg-Eppendorf Clinical University Hamburg, Germany. tilokoelbel@gmail.com
Thoracic endovascular aortic repair (TEVAR) is now the standard for complicated type B aortic dissection, offering lower mortality than open surgery. Advanced techniques are expanding its use in complex aortic arch and ascending aorta dissections.

Background:
- Endovascular treatment for aortic dissection is evolving, with thoracic endovascular aortic repair (TEVAR) becoming standard for complicated type B dissections.
- TEVAR demonstrates superior outcomes compared to open surgery, with reduced mortality and morbidity rates.
- The success of TEVAR is driving its application to more complex aortic dissections in the aortic arch and ascending aorta.
Purpose of the Study:
- To review the evolving landscape of endovascular techniques for aortic dissection.
- To highlight the increasing complexity and individualized strategies required for TEVAR.
- To present a comprehensive overview of various endovascular techniques and adjunctive procedures.
Main Methods:
- Review of endovascular techniques for aortic dissection.
- Discussion of thoracic tubular stent-graft implantation for proximal entry tear coverage.
- Exploration of advanced techniques including Petticoat, false lumen techniques, fenestration, and branch stenting.
Main Results:
- TEVAR is the established standard of care for complicated type B aortic dissection.
- Endovascular approaches are increasingly challenging open surgery in the aortic arch and ascending aorta.
- Individualized treatment strategies and a broad armamentarium of techniques are crucial for successful TEVAR.
Conclusions:
- TEVAR has transformed the management of aortic dissection, particularly type B.
- The complexity of TEVAR necessitates tailored approaches and advanced techniques for optimal patient outcomes.
- Continued innovation in endovascular methods promises further advancements in treating complex aortic pathologies.
